Growing Conditions

Los Carneros is Napa’s appellation that most resembles Burgundy,
France. This Pinot Noir celebrates the refined elegance, vibrancy,
and balanced style of a classic Old World Pinot Noir.The 2013 growing season proved to be an excellent year in Napa
Valley. It was slightly warmer than 2012, resulting in an overall earlier
growing season. Lower than normal rainfall paired with moderate
spring weather brought early bud break and bloom. Sunny skies
throughout the summer months led to early veraison and harvest.
Warm daytime temperatures followed by cool nights prior to harvest
produced evenly ripened fruit with ideal hang time.

Aging

Ten months of oak aging with 20 days of contact with the skin
provided an impressively full body and mouthfeel. 25% new French oak
